    3. Jo-Ann, Dyer Funeral Home was in McGehee, not Tillar. It was owned by Harold and Clemmie Brown Dyer. Bill Brown on this list is a relative of Clemmie. Harold and Clemmie Dyer were very close friends of my Haisty family. It was on second street. I don't know anything about the records, but my mother maintained a policy with the firm until her death. It changed ownership several times after Harold left there. It was Dupwee - Dyer Funeral Home for some period of time. Then, the best that I remember it was just Dupwee. It is now owned by Griffin who also has at least one other funeral home - at Star City. Perhaps Bill Brown can tell you more about this subject.
